REGISTER & ENJOY 15% OFF ON YOUR FIRST ORDER
197 Results
from $372.00
from $109.00
from $264.00
from $186.00
from $419.00
from $155.00
$247.00
from $217.00
from $651.00
from $1,084.00
from $494.00
from $202.00
$403.00
You’re viewing 145-160 of 197 products